The story revolves around two orphans, Dev (Ranveer Singh) and Tutu (Ali Zafar), who are raised by a local gangster named Bhaiyaji (Govinda). They grow up to become his most trusted henchmen, living a carefree life of crime until Dev falls in love with Disha (Parineeti Chopra). This romance forces Dev to reconsider his life choices, leading to a conflict between his loyalty to his foster father and his desire for a reformed life with Disha.
